Radio
Episode 9: Operation Kilt
Based
on the TV episode Operation Kilt
(1969)
Studio
Recording:
Monday 23rd July 1973
Original
Broadcast: Monday 25th March 1974, BBC Radio 4,
6.15pm
Adapted for Radio by Michael Knowles & Harold Snoad
Based on the Television Scripts by Jimmy Perry & David
Croft.
Produced By John Dyas.
Captain
Ogilvy and his detatchment of the Highland infantry challenge
Captain Mainwaring and his platoon that they can capture their
HQ in a test.
Mainwaring
and his men elect to spy on the enemy and lay a series of traps,
but just as they think they are nearly beaten, the Walmington-on-Sea
platoon come out on top, and discover what the Scotsman really
wears under his Kilt!
Cast:
Arthur Lowe
(Captain Mainwaring) , John Le Mesurier (Sergeant Wilson),
Clive Dunn (Lance Corporal Jones), John Laurie (Private
Frazer), Arnold Ridley (Private Godfrey), Ian Lavender
(Private Pike), Pearl Hackney (Mrs Pike), Jack Watson
(Captain Ogilvy), John Snagge (BBC Announcer)
